Understanding Resealable Biodegradable Bags
Resealable biodegradable bags are made from materials that can break down naturally over time, reducing the environmental burden caused by plastic waste. The term biodegradable refers to substances that can be decomposed by microorganisms into natural, non-toxic components. Common materials used in the production of these bags include starch-based polymers, cellulose, and other plant-based substances.
The resealable feature is particularly attractive to consumers, as it allows for easy opening and closing of the bags. This versatility makes them ideal for a variety of applications, such as food storage, shipping, and organizing household items. The convenience of resealability means that users can maintain freshness and minimize waste, enhancing the overall utility of biodegradable bags.
Environmental Impact
The environmental impact of traditional plastic bags is profound. It is estimated that billions of plastic bags are used globally each year, many of which end up in landfills, oceans, and other natural ecosystems. These bags can take hundreds of years to decompose, during which time they pose threats to wildlife and contribute to pollution. In contrast, resealable biodegradable bags offer a significant advantage when disposed of properly, they can decompose within months, returning valuable nutrients to the soil and minimizing their ecological footprint.
Despite their advantages, it is essential to note that not all biodegradable bags are created equal. The effectiveness of biodegradation depends on specific conditions, such as temperature, moisture, and microbial activity. Therefore, consumers should be informed and selective when choosing biodegradable products to ensure they are genuinely sustainable.
Economic Considerations
The production and adoption of resealable biodegradable bags have financial implications as well. Initially, biodegradable bags may appear to be more expensive than their plastic counterparts. However, the long-term benefits—such as reduced waste management costs and a lesser environmental impact—can outweigh these initial investments. As the demand for sustainable products grows, economies of scale may further reduce the costs of biodegradable bags, making them more accessible to consumers and businesses alike.
Moreover, more companies are realizing the marketing potential of adopting eco-friendly packaging. A growing number of consumers prioritize sustainability when making purchasing decisions, creating a competitive advantage for businesses that invest in biodegradable options. By embracing these environmentally friendly practices, companies can enhance their brand image while contributing positively to the planet.
